In addition to website metrics, track your local search rankings. Several tools, such as Moz Local and BrightLocal, can help you monitor your local search rankings and compare them to your competitors. Source: 11 months ago
As far as tools go, ahrefs.com is what I use the most, followed by Google Ads Keyword Planner (free). I have some local clients so I also use brightlocal.com but that probably isn't relevant in your case. There are other tools out there but ahrefs.com has backlink data, an audit tool, and keyword research + tracking, which is really all you need. Moz.com is good too and I believe pretty comparable to ahrefs.com.... Source: about 3 years ago
